Results

The barriers so far preventing use of sophisticated, energy-efficient lighting control were analysed and tools developed for selecting optimum system solutions for automatic lighting control in various, common room types. The tools were published as part of an SBi guide which also provides advice on regulating and testing systems and subsequently instructs the users so that the solution will work as intended. The guideline also shows examples of how the system function can be described in tender documents.
